What is the noise level of the Bissell PowerLifter Ion?
The noise level of the Bissell PowerLifter Ion is around 65-70 decibels (dB) on average. This is about the same as the noise level of a typical vacuum cleaner. Keep in mind that the noise level can vary depending on the type of surface being cleaned and the power setting of the vacuum.
The Bissell PowerLifter Ion is designed with noise reduction features such as sound-absorbing materials in the motor housing and a noise-optimized motor to minimize noise during operation.
If you are concerned about noise levels during use, you may want to consider using ear protection or choosing a vacuum cleaner with a lower noise level.
